Hydrogen Comes in Many Colors: A Look Into the Future of Energy
Apr 09,2024 | DAXTROMNSOLAR
Hydrogen, once hailed as the silver bullet for a low-carbon future, is set to revolutionize the energy sector. As countries are increasingly focusing on reducing greenhouse gas emissions, hydrogen has emerged as a viable alternative to fossil fuels. However, the color of hydrogen may hold the key to unlocking its full potential.
Currently, hydrogen is primarily produced using fossil fuels, resulting in significant carbon emissions. This is known as gray hydrogen. However, efforts are underway to produce clean hydrogen using renewable energy sources such as wind and solar power. This clean hydrogen, known as green hydrogen, has the potential to play a critical role in decarbonizing various industries.
But the story doesn't end there. Blue hydrogen, which is produced from fossil fuels but with carbon capture and storage technology, is also gaining attention. It offers a transitional solution as countries shift towards a low-carbon economy. By capturing and storing the carbon emissions, blue hydrogen reduces its environmental impact.
In addition to green and blue hydrogen, there are other forms such as turquoise, yellow, and purple. Each color represents a different production method or source, and they all have their unique advantages and challenges. As the world moves towards a more sustainable future, it is crucial to explore and invest in the various colors of hydrogen.
